YD09 YZA is a 2009 Land Rover Discovery in Grey with a 2,720cc diesel engine. This vehicle has been through 20 MOT tests with a personal pass rate of 75%.
Across all 2009 Land Rover Discovery models, the average MOT pass rate is 76.5% with a typical mileage of 96,362 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Land Rover Discovery fails its MOT is brake pipe excessively corroded, accounting for 153,632 recorded failures. If you're considering buying YD09 YZA, it's worth having these areas checked by a mechanic before committing.
